We are taking a scripture study class this semester and I have learned so much about myself and the way I study the scriptures best. For me, it doesn't work to read the scriptures daily going cover to cover. I worry too much about distance and don't get a lot out of my reading that way. I study best by picking a topic and going to a few different places or by picking a story and studying that event. Sometimes I just open randomly and read that page. Wherever I read, I read it twice. After I've finished the passage I've chosen, marking things that stand out to me, I read it again. Sometimes a third time too. Reading the passage more than once ALWAYS opens up more revelation and learning for me. The second and third time around the scriptures always seem to apply to me and my life. I am able to learn so much that way. I've been a lot closer to the spirit and have seen the hand of God in my life since I have been more diligently reading my scriptures.
